Shortly after the news spread that Comedy Central funnyman Stephen Colbert would take over for David Letterman when the veteran talker leaves the "Late Show" in 2015, celebrities took to Twitter to cheer the announcement.
Fellow hosts Jimmy Fallon, Arsenio Hall, Seth Meyers, Craig Ferguson and Jimmy Kimmel were among the first to say congrats to Colbert.
But soon support came in from all over Hollywood and beyond.
And if Colbert would like something more than congratulations — something like a little on-air support — CBS star Jon Cryer announced he's the perfect man for that job.
